The Kontômè are idols that every household keeps in the same room as the altar. These icons represent the ancestral spirits, the guiding light of the family and society as a whole. These idols belong to the religious traditions of the Dagara tribe, an ethnic group native to Burkina Faso.
The Kontômè light our path throughout the course of our lives. We pray to them, we ask their advice and we thank them for what we are and what we have, now and in the future. In return, they help us as our destiny unfolds.

THE ARTIST Born in Burkina Faso in West Africa, Gabin Dabiré started his musical activity during his college years when he began playing the drums. In 1975 he arrived in Europe and spent some years experimenting with various types of music, dedicating his studies mainly to string and percussion instruments of Asian and tribal music.
In Milan, he founded the Centre for the Promotion and Cultural Diffusion Of African Arts: Music, Theatre, Dance, Literature and Cinema, and continues to play an important role in the diffusion of African culture. |

The Mancuso Brothers crossed over apparently incompatible worlds in the last twenty years, trough the Sutera's ( their village) lost paths of their native Sicily to the remote suburbs of London.
They learned the language of the rimembrance, like the castaway learns swimming, avoiding any distractions.
They began singing professionally without actually realizing it and they are still doing it even when, left the London mists, they came back to Italy, following an ideal, essential song, crucial like a first need.
After the success of "Bella Maria " the Mancuso Brothers have become cultural Icons of their native and beloved Sicily, performing in all major Theaters and Festivals, appearing in Radio and Television with their "virtuous unconsciousness", in Italy and abroad.
